Norman, OK ; London : University of Oklahoma Press, 1989, ©1944, 1989. Fine. 1st paperback printing ; xvii, 220 pp. ; illustrated with black & white photos; map ; plates, portraits ; 24 cm. ; ISBN:0806122153 ; OCLC: 20738643 ; LC: E98.A7; Dewey: 970.67 ; color photographic stiff paper wrappers ; "This book is the result of investigations carried out over a period of several years. The principal field work was done during a six month's period in the latter part of 1938...The most interesting thing about Navajo and Pueblo silver is not the aesthetic object separated from its social setting and viewed abstractly in a museum case, nor yet the making of this object, but the sociological significance of the art form in Navajo and Pueblo culture...I have attempted to depict the importance of silversmithing...The first [ part] presents a history of Navajo silver. The second gives an examination of the art of silvermaking at the pueblo of Zuni..."--preface ; includes a list of Navajo words associated with silversmithing ; FINE
